Forecast: Peaches and Nectarines Supply in Canada

The data indicates a downward trend in the supply of peaches and nectarines in Canada from 2024 to 2028, decreasing from 52.56 to 44.72 thousand metric tons. Year-on-year variations show a consistent decrease, with an average annual decline (CAGR) of approximately 3.2% over the five-year forecast period. This downward trend reflects the need for strategic adjustments in supply chain management to ensure sustained market availability.

Future trends to watch for include:

  • Potential impacts of climate change on crop yield.
  • Shifts in consumer preferences towards locally-sourced fruits.
  • Developments in agricultural technologies that may enhance productivity.
